2 cups rolled oats
1 ½ cups almond milk (or other plant-based milk for a dairy-free option)
2 ripe apples, diced (try Granny Smith for a tart flavor)
1 cup fresh or dried cranberries
¼ cup maple syrup or honey
1 teaspoon cinnamon (additional for garnish if desired)
1 teaspoon baking powder
½ teaspoon salt
½ cup walnuts or pecans, chopped (optional)
1 teaspoon vanilla extract
Preheat your oven to 350°F (175°C).
In a large mixing bowl, combine the rolled oats, baking powder, cinnamon, and salt. Stir well.
Add the almond milk, maple syrup (or honey), and vanilla extract to the dry mixture. Stir until fully combined.
Gently fold in the diced apples and cranberries, ensuring they are evenly distributed. Add nuts if desired.
Grease a 9×9-inch baking dish. Pour the mixture into the dish, spreading it evenly.
Bake in the preheated oven for 30-35 minutes, or until the top is golden brown and a toothpick comes out clean.
Allow to cool for about 10 minutes. Cut into squares and serve warm, garnished with cinnamon if desired.
